Abstract

Periphrasis is a work for large chamber orchestra that has been designed for easy adaptation to a full orchestral score. It is the first in a series of works exploring the structural connections between music and language and seeks a semiotic construction of musical narrative through a working metaphor to linguistics and related literary art forms. Periphrasis was composed for the Minneapolis-based CMW Ensemble supported in part by the American Composers Forum through the 2011 McKnight Composer Fellowship Program.

Description

University of Minnesota Ph.D. dissertation. May 2012. Major: Music. Advisor: James Dillon. 1 computer file (PDF); vi, 51 pages.
